PHOENIX — From the looks of it, Arizona Diamondbacks starting pitcher Taijuan Walker will be throwing quite a few pool parties in the near future.
The right-hander recently purchased his Paradise Valley home and it is something else.
Designed by architect Bing Hu and sitting on a one-acre lot, Walker’s new residence includes four bedrooms with a den, a fitness room and its own seperate casista.
Moving to the kitchen, an over-sized quartz island sits in the middle, while there is also a wine room to show off your collection.
The home features expansive, retractable glass doors as well and offers great views of the surrounding mountains.
The bulk of the house could be its backyard, which boasts a massive pool with a spa, an outdoor fireplace and a built-in BBQ.
The best part of it all? He and his wife got it for a steal, $120,000 cheaper than the original listing.
